انتقل إلى المحتوى الرئيسي

cancelRefundRequest

إلغاء طلب استرداد لطلب. 🔐 تتطلب هذه الطريقة التفويض.

الوصف

تقوم هذه الطريقة بإلغاء طلب استرداد لطلب معين. تعيد Promise التي تحل إلى كائن IOrdersEntity.

Orders.cancelRefundRequest(

id*

);

مخطط المعلمات

المخطط

id(مطلوب): number
معرف الطلب
مثال: 1

أمثلة

مثال بسيط

const response = await Orders.cancelRefundRequest(476);

استجابة المثال

{
"statusCode": 404,
"timestamp": "2026-04-07T17:35:25.509Z",
"message": "Request not found",
"pageData": null
}

مخطط الاستجابة

المخطط: IOrdersEntity

id: number
معرف الكائن.
مثال: 1

localizeInfos: ILocalizeInfo
الاسم مع مراعاة التوطين.
مثال:

{
"title": "Cash"
}

position: number | null
الموقع في تخزين الطلبات.
مثال: 1

identifier: string
معرف نصي لحقل السجل.
مثال: "order_storage_1"

formIdentifier: string
معرف نصي للنموذج المستخدم من قبل تخزين الطلبات.
مثال: "bar-orders-form"

generalTypeId: number | null
معرف النوع.
مثال: 1

paymentAccountIdentifiers: IPaymentAccountIdentifiers[]
مصفوفة من المعرفات النصية لحسابات الدفع المستخدمة من قبل تخزين الطلبات.
مثال:

[
{
"identifier": "payment-1"
}
]

paymentAccountIdentifiers.identifier: string
معرف نصي لحساب الدفع.
مثال: "payment-1"